Sat 759603964952554

decimal
151920.3964952554
degree
0°151920′720″3964952554‴
percentile
36.171617418481844%
name
ilvqwxbuxtv
cycle
0
epoch
0
period
75
block
151920
offset
3964952554
timestamp
rarity
common